Clear Signs Your Steeleville AC Needs Replacement

Skyrocketing Energy Bills

Your monthly utility statements are significantly higher than last year, or unexpectedly high given your usage, even though your thermostat settings haven't changed. You might feel like you're constantly running the AC just to maintain a baseline temperature.

An aging or failing AC unit loses its efficiency over time, especially when battling Steeleville's relentless heat and humidity. It has to work much harder and run longer to achieve the same cooling effect, consuming far more electricity in the process. This constant struggle against the elements quickly translates to inflated bills. This isn't just wasted money; it's a clear indicator your system is on its last legs and struggling to cope. Continuing to operate such an inefficient unit means throwing money away month after month, and the system is likely to fail completely soon, often during the most demanding times.

Frequent Breakdowns & Costly Repairs

Your air conditioner seems to need professional attention every few months, especially during the summer. You've become accustomed to calling for repairs, and each visit seems to address a different component failure or an escalating issue.

When an AC unit reaches the end of its lifespan, typically 10-15 years, its components begin to fail more frequently and unpredictably. Our experience tells us that once repair costs start to approach 50% of the cost of a new system, it's rarely a wise investment to keep patching up an old unit. Beyond the frustration and inconvenience, these recurring costs add up quickly. You're pouring money into a system that will inevitably need full replacement, often leaving you without reliable cooling when you need it most in the middle of a Steeleville heatwave.

Uneven Cooling & Hot Spots

Some rooms in your home are perfectly cool, while others remain stubbornly warm or hot, no matter how low you set the thermostat. You might find yourself adjusting vents or even moving to cooler parts of the house just to find relief.

This can indicate that your AC system is no longer capable of distributing conditioned air effectively, or that it's improperly sized for your home's current needs. It could also point to issues with your ductwork, which may not be properly designed or sealed for optimal airflow. An improperly cooling home means constant discomfort and wasted energy. Your system is working harder than it should be, trying to cool areas that aren't receiving adequate airflow, leading to higher bills and accelerated wear on components.

Excessive Indoor Humidity

Even when your AC is running, your home feels clammy, sticky, or damp. You might notice condensation on windows, a persistent musty odor, or things just don't feel dry to the touch.

One of an AC's crucial functions is dehumidification. In Steeleville's humid climate, if your unit isn't effectively removing moisture from the air, it's a strong sign it's either too old, improperly sized, or failing to perform its job. High indoor humidity isn't just uncomfortable; it can promote mold and mildew growth, damage wood furnishings, and exacerbate respiratory issues. It also makes your home feel warmer than the thermostat indicates, leading you to set the temperature even lower, further increasing energy consumption.

What's Actually Causing Your AC Troubles in Steeleville?

System Age and Wear

Over time, all mechanical systems degrade. Components like compressors, coils, and fans experience wear and tear, reducing efficiency and increasing the likelihood of failure. Refrigerant lines can develop leaks, and electrical connections can corrode, slowly choking your system's performance.

Many established homes in Steeleville were built with AC units that are now well past their prime. These older systems, often subjected to years of intense Steeleville summers and humid conditions, simply reach a point where they can no longer perform reliably or efficiently. For systems over 10-15 years old, replacement often becomes the most economical and reliable solution, providing improved efficiency and modern comfort features that old units simply cannot offer.

Improper Sizing or Installation

An AC unit that's too small won't cool effectively and will run constantly, while one that's too large will cycle on and off too frequently, a process known as short-cycling. Both scenarios cause premature wear and tear, poor dehumidification, and uneven temperatures. This can be a result of original builder-grade installations or previous replacements done without proper load calculations.

In Steeleville, we frequently encounter homes where the original AC unit was either undersized for the home's actual cooling load or was installed without considering factors like insulation quality, window efficiency, or the specific demands of our humid climate. A professional AC installation involves a thorough assessment of your home's specific needs, including a precise load calculation, to ensure the new system is perfectly sized for optimal performance and efficiency.

Neglected Maintenance Leading to Critical Failures

Without regular maintenance, AC coils become dirty, filters clog, refrigerant levels can drop, and moving parts wear out faster. These issues force the system to work harder, leading to higher energy consumption and accelerated component failure that could have been avoided.

The agricultural dust and pollen prevalent in the Steeleville area can quickly clog filters and accumulate on outdoor condenser coils, significantly reducing airflow and heat exchange. We often see units that have struggled for years due to this environmental impact, which could have been mitigated with routine AC Maintenance & Tune-Up services. While consistent maintenance can prolong a system's life, if neglect has led to a major component failure, such as a compressor burnout, replacement is often the most cost-effective path forward.

Deteriorating or Leaky Ductwork

Your ductwork is the circulatory system for your AC. Leaks, poor insulation, or damage in the ducts can cause significant loss of conditioned air before it reaches your living spaces, making your AC unit work harder to compensate for the lost cooling. This leads to higher bills and reduced comfort.

In older Steeleville homes, original ductwork may be poorly sealed, uninsulated in attics or crawl spaces, or even damaged over decades of use. This is particularly problematic during our hot summers, as ducts running through unconditioned spaces can lose a substantial amount of cooling capacity. While sometimes repairable, extensive ductwork issues, especially when paired with an old AC system, often lead to recommendations for a complete system overhaul. This can include Sheet Metal Ductwork Installation or significant repairs to ensure proper airflow and efficiency for the new AC unit.
